When applied to soil at recommended concentrations, PROTHOR is undetectable by termites as they tunnel through it. Since termites can’t detect PROTHOR treated soil, they can’t avoid it. And, when termites do tunnel in soil treated with PROTHOR, they are killed by their contact with PROTHOR.
When termites unknowingly tunnel through PROTHOR treated soil, they accumulate PROTHOR on the outside of their bodies. PROTHOR does not immediately kill termites exposed to it. So when a termite is exposed to PROTHOR treated soil, the delayed toxicity of PROTHOR allows for a period of time after exposure to PROTHOR during which a PROTHOR contaminated termite can interact with non-exposed termite nestmates.
Because termites habitually clean or groom each other as part of their social behaviour, termites that clean termites recently exposed to PROTHOR are themselves secondarily exposed to PROTHOR and killed. This transmission of PROTHOR from termite to termite which cannot be detected or avoided by termites is referred to as the PROTHOR Viral effect.
Termites are cannibals and when a termite dies their nestmates quickly eat them. Because the cannibal nestmates are unaware of the presence of PROTHOR on the dead nestmate they are eating, the nestmates are killed, thereby multiplying the effects of PROTHOR.
The active ingredient in PROTHOR has some very special and unique soil binding properties. Chemists call these special properties Hysteretic Binding. This unique chemistry means that PROTHOR is relatively slow to bind to soil particles, but once it does bind, it grips very tightly. This means better dispersion of the PROTHOR through the soil when it is applied.

ULTRATHOR is non-repellent. This means that insects are totally unaware of its presence around your home. So, they continue their normal activities, totally unaware that it is slowly building up in their bodies, until it reaches a lethal dose. And no more termites or other insects!
ULTRATHOR is toxic to insects by contact or ingestion. It causes death by disrupting their nervous system. It binds to three types of calcium-channels on the membranes of insect neurons, preventing calcium ion influx into the cell. One of these channels is controlled by the neurotransmitter g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) and the other two are controlled by glutamate. The presence of three different target sites accounts for ULTRATHOR’s high potency.
ULTRATHOR displays selective activity due, in part, to the fact that glutamate-mediated chloride channels are unique to invertebrates, like insects and termites. Also, fipronil binds tightly to the GABA controlled chloride channel of insects than to that of mammals or birds. This increases the margin of safety for people, pets and other animals. Fipronil is also non-toxic to earthworms.
ULTRATHOR adsorbs tightly to soil, has low solubility in water, and a low vapour pressure; as do its environmental degradates. Low application rates, combined with ULTRATHOR formulation also reduces the risk of run-off.
